Two of the tiny screws have fallen out of my T3. Where can I get
replacements? I live in the UK.

Now, to answer the OP's question, the result you should get from Google is
http://www.infosystemspro.com/pdaparts.htm , a site run by Carmine
Castiglia in the US.
I live in the UK too, but I ordered the screws from Carmine and they were
here within a week and the price was not unreasonable.
